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
966600304 6517493258 88461
6469125385 7704175326
6469125385 7704175326
20479501 91305201 394238
All about undefined
Interested in learning more?
6469125385 7704175326
20479501 91305201 394238
See more
8729718552 469621
6313203 4594096 7601172
See more
7733840 116361301
334 41 30915
See more